While gradually adding water, knead to make a very soft, smooth dough, about 3 minutes--not too long. Do not fold over and please try to use ALL the water called for in the recipe. It's better to have a sticky dough that you can add a pinch of flour to, rather than a stiff, dry dough.
Form into a large ball(or two) and cover with a wet paper towel. Let it rest for about 15-30 minutes. You can refrigerate for several hours or overnight. This helps to create a fluffier result.
Divide dough into small "golf" balls. On a lightly-floured surface flatten (1/4 inch) using hands or rolling pin. If you roll it out too thin, your bakes will be stiff and hard. (See other option below-"How to make triangles").

Trinidadian Fried Bakes are crunchy, flaky bites reminiscent of johnny cakes. They’re a favorite on the twin islands of Trinidad and Tobago, and versions of it can be found throughout the lesser Antilles. Bake and shark is a unique Trini street food item that is especially popular at concerts, festivals, and celebrations. It consists of marinated or seasoned pieces of shark meat, sauces, chutneys, and vegetables in a flatbread known as bake. The dish is often associated with Maracas beach which is filled with numerous bake and shark street stalls. From tasteatlas.com

Bake and Saltfish Buljol is a breakfast dish enjoyed year-round in Trinidad and especially on Easter. Boiled saltfish is sauteed with onions, tomatoes and scallions and paired with deep-fried bakes for a dish that bursts with flavor. Be sure to take the extra time to properly boil the saltfish to avoid a too-salty result. From tastetheislandstv.com
When you ask for bakes in Trinidad and Tobago, they will likely ask if you want bake bake, roast bake, or fried bake. Roast bakes are traditionally cooked on a stovetop baking stone called a tawah, and fried bakes are deep-fried. And while this is a Trinbagonian oven-baked recipe, the various forms of bakes are enjoyed all over the Caribbean. From thespruceeats.com

Bake ’n’ Shark. Bake ’n’ shark refers to a fried fillet of fish served between two pieces of fry “bake”—a thick, roti-type dough that’s fried to create a spongy, soft bread. Typically the fish is, of course, a small shark, but another mild-tasting fish (i.e., tilapia, kingfish, grouper, skate) can usually be substituted if ... From eatyourworld.com

Doubles is the most popular street food in T&T; enjoyed throughout the day, but especially for breakfast. It averages about $1 USD. It contains two fried bara (hence the name doubles) made with flour, baking powder, yeast, and turmeric. Once fried, channa or chickpeas cooked with curry powder, Caribbean green seasoning, garlic and geera (cumin) powder are spooned onto the … From zenhealth.net

10. Bake and buljol. Because language in Trinidad and Tobago is a very fluid thing, bake can be fried, as in bake and shark, or baked in an oven, as in coconut bake. Coconut bake is a dense bread made from freshly grated coconut and is a favorite breakfast meal when filled with cheese slices, sardines or scrambled eggs. The signature coconut ... Saheena. A long roll-up of callaloo (a spinach-like green) and split-pea batter, sliced and deep-fried, with a dollop of tamarind or mango chutney on top, and — if you’re lucky enough to be at Mitra and Leela’s — a dab of roasted pepper.
